Opting for the Right Surfaces

Composite vs Custom-Formed Comparison

Deciding between fiberglass pool installation and concrete swimming pools comes down to timeline, budget, and design flexibility. Fiberglass offers faster setup, smoother surfaces, and lower maintenance—ideal for affordable custom pools with proven durability. Concrete allows unlimited shapes, depths, and finishes, perfect for unique backyard oasis designs.

  • Fiberglass pools: fast installation, strong to algae, lower long-term upkeep
  • Concrete pools: fully customizable, extended construction, higher initial cost
  • Either require certified pool contractors Summerland for proper setup and compliance with local building permits

Durable Cap for Okanagan Weather

Tile and stone coping doesn’t just finish your pool’s edge—it protects it. In Summerland’s freeze-thaw cycles and hot summers, choosing frost-resistant, non-porous materials like travertine, granite, or poured concrete is essential. Properly sealed coping prevents water intrusion and extends the life of your deck and pool structure.

Many licensed pool builders recommend rounded coping edges for safety and comfort, especially in family-focused designs. When paired with slip-resistant decking and pool safety fencing, your pool becomes both beautiful and safe year-round.

Pool Barrier Compliance

Guaranteeing proper perimeter enclosures keeps your pets safe and your custom pool legal. In Summerland BC, all water features must have a four-foot enclosure with a self-latching gate. Certified aquatic designers can recommend low-maintenance fencing using wrought iron with seamless property flow.

Drought-Resistant Design Guidelines

Because of the dry climate in the Okanagan region, conservation policies apply to renovations. Pool cover solutions help reduce evaporation by up to 50%. Consider recirculating filtration during backyard oasis design to stay within municipal standards.

Winterization Procedures

Efficiently managing fall shutdown prevents preventable damage to your concrete swimming pool. In the Interior climate, winter lows can crack lines and damage pool heating solutions. Licensed pool contractors handle water balancing so your backyard oasis stays efficient.

  • Blow out all plumbing lines
  • Inspect seals before winter
  • Protect smart pool controls
